目的建立UPLC-MS快速定量检测葡萄酒中甜蜜素的方法。方法采用超高效液相色谱串联三重四极杆质谱仪,色谱条件:Agela Venusil-C18(2.1 mm×50 mm,1.7μm)色谱柱,柱温40℃,流动相为:乙腈=0.01mol/L,乙酸铵=95∶5,流速为0.25 ml/min。质谱条件:ESI源,选择离子监测(SIM)。以定性离子对之间的相对丰度定性,以定量离子对峰面积定量。结果甜蜜素在0.005 0~0.557 4 mg/L范围内呈现良好的线性关系(r=0.999 8);平均加样回收率均在91.14%~100.82%;甜蜜素含量重复性试验RSD<4.779%。结论本方法定性可靠、定量准确,且快速简便,可用于葡萄酒中甜蜜素的检测。
OBJECTIVE To establish a rapid and quantitative method for UPLC-MS determination of cyclamate in wine. Methods The chromatographic conditions were as follows: Agela Venusil-C18 (2.1 mm × 50 mm, 1.7 μm) column with a mobile phase of acetonitrile = 0.01 mol / L , Ammonium acetate = 95: 5, flow rate 0.25 ml / min. MS Conditions: ESI source, Selected Ion Monitoring (SIM). The relative abundance of qualitative ion pairs was characterized qualitatively to quantitate the peak area. Results Cyclamen showed a good linearity (r = 0.999 8) in the range of 0.005 0-0.557 4 mg / L. The average recoveries were 91.14% -100.82%. The cyclin content repeatability test RSD was 4.779%. Conclusion The method is qualitative and reliable, accurate and accurate, and fast and easy. It can be used for the determination of sodium cyclamate in wine.
